Key Dates Kansas City Brides Should Keep on Their Radar
Kansas City will host multiple World Cup matches throughout June and early July 2026. While exact traffic patterns will vary, visitors can generally expect the busiest conditions:
The day before a match
Match day
The day after a match
Areas near downtown, the stadium district, major highways, hotels, and entertainment districts may experience increased congestion.
If you're planning bridal appointments, alterations, venue tours, or vendor meetings during this timeframe, consider allowing extra travel time and checking traffic conditions before heading out.

Why You Shouldn't Wait to Shop
If you're getting married in late 2026 or 2027, delaying dress shopping because of the World Cup may create more stress than the tournament itself.
Wedding gown production timelines haven't changed, and we still recommend shopping 9–12 months before your wedding date.
The sooner you find your dress, the sooner you can check one of the biggest items off your wedding planning list.
